Fixed Assets
Long-term tangible assets used in the operation of a business, not expected to be converted into cash within a year.
Land Improvements
Enhancements made to a piece of land to increase its value, such as landscaping, fencing, and installing utilities, which are usually depreciated over time.
Financial Statement
A written record that conveys the business activities and the financial performance of a company, including bal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ow statements.
